Third Generation Porsche 911 (964): 1988–1994

In 1988, after 16 years, Porsche undertook a significant modernization of the 911, introducing the third generation known internally as the 964. This update brought about substantial changes, with almost 85 percent of all parts being newly developed. 1963 Chrysler Turbine – A Revolutionary Automotive Icon

The 1963 Chrysler Turbine car remains a landmark in automotive history, representing a bold leap into the future with its pioneering gas turbine engine. Developed by Chrysler, this unique vehicle was part of an experimental program aimed at exploring the potential of turbine power in everyday automobiles.
